Mitchell School Board Votes New Mandatory Face Covering Policy

The Mitchell County Schools Board of Education met in an emergency meeting tonight, August 30. Mandatory face coverings are required indoors during school hours in all Mitchell County Schools buildings beginning Tuesday, September 7th. Parents may opt-out of face coverings for their child by completing an opt-out form found on the Mitchell County Schools website or your child’s school website beginning tomorrow. Students who do not wear a face covering will have to be socially distanced (6ft) at all times in indoor settings. If you complete an opt-out form, you will be contacted by school personnel to verify that the information is correct.

Mitchell County Schools Face Cover Policy

Face covers that cover the nose and mouth areas are required indoors during school hours in all Mitchell County School Buildings.

As required by law, faculty may be exempted or given alternative accommodations for properly documented Medical or Religious reasons.  Masking requirements for students who have an IEP or 504 Plan affecting their ability to wear a mask will be considered through IDEA/504 protocols.

Parents (or Students 18 or older) may fill out a Face Covering Policy Opt Out Form (Available on School and County Websites by Tuesday 31st or earlier, or you may request a paper copy from your student’s school, Due by September 7th).

Students must maintain 6ft Social Distance from each other, to the greatest extent possible, while at School if not masked.  Adults (teachers/staff/visitors) must maintain a 6ft Social Distance from students and between adults who are not fully vaccinated.

Masks breaks will occur throughout the day when students are socially distanced.

This Policy goes into effect immediately but will be mandatory September 7th and will continue to the end of September.  Policy will be reexamined by the board on a monthly basis and may continue or be lifted.  Communication about policy changes/updates will be announced through School/LEA Social Media, WebPage and Phone Announcement
